DQMC_project_ATBM

A DQMC project based on the (attractive two-band model---ATBM) Hamiltonian introduced in https://doi.org/10.1103/PhysRevLett.125.247001. First, in IsingX_Neel I reproduce parts of the paper's results. Later, in IsingX_Striped and Heisenberg_Striped I choose a Fermi surface which favors a degenerate magnetic ground state with $N_\phi=1$ and $N_\phi=3$ bosonic components, respectively. These cases are studied with respect to all sorts of bilinear orders.

The implementation is based on the MonteCarlo.jl package, which I modified slightly.

Research in progress.
